I had Scott at Pacific Sportsman coat my Beretta 92fs frame in tungsten Cerekote. He did an amazing job. There are no faults at all. My pistol looks like a completely different beast. It's been well over 6 months of continuous use at the range and the Cerekote is really just incredible. On the inside of the frame where the contact points are there is just barely a sign of any wear, even on the feedramp. The outside of the piece still looks like it did when I first picked it up, even on the trigger guard where the holster clamps onto it. The work I have seen Scott do all was top notch and the price was in line with all other applicators I checked out. I have no problem with recommending him for Cerekote application.
